Bushies Plot to Make Kerry Sweat
Ever seen the footage of Richard Nixon sweating under the hot lights while debating John Kennedy? President Bush's campaign strategists intend to give Sen. John Kerry the same treatment.
"They blocked Kerry's request to have the debate room chilled below 70 degrees, leaving Kerry's glands at the mercy of the thermostat at the University of Miami" on Thursday night, the New York Post reported today.
Story Continues Below
Time magazine quoted "one GOP official" as saying, "He's a sweater, and women don't like sweaters."
